What Paint Is Actually Made Of: A Collector's Guide

Every painting you will ever buy is made of two things: pigment, the ground material that gives the colour, and a binder, the glue that holds that colour onto the canvas. That is the whole recipe. Yet most collectors can tell you more about the frame than about what is actually sitting on the surface of the work. We think that is worth fixing, because the ingredients decide how a painting ages, what it is worth caring for, and, for some buyers, whether they want it in the house at all.
This guide walks through where pigments and binders come from: minerals, plants, animals, and the lab. No chemistry degree required.
Paint is a two-part recipe
Start with the binder, because the binder names the medium. The Canadian Conservation Institute describes oil paint as pigment dispersed in a drying oil, most often linseed oil pressed from flax, though poppy, walnut, and safflower oils have all been used. Egg tempera binds pigment with egg yolk. Casein paint uses milk protein. Watercolour uses gum arabic, a sap collected from acacia trees. Acrylic paint uses a synthetic polymer emulsion, and by the CCI's account acrylic emulsion paints only became widely available to artists in the mid-1950s, which makes acrylic the newest serious medium by several centuries.
The pigment is the same powder across all of them. Grind an iron oxide earth into linseed oil and you have an oil colour. Grind it into gum arabic and you have a watercolour. The binder changes the handling and the sheen. The pigment carries the colour and most of the permanence.
Mineral, plant, animal, lab: where colour comes from
Mineral pigments are the oldest and, on the whole, the toughest. Winsor & Newton's history of pigments notes that early humans painted with yellow earth, red earth, and white chalk, plus a carbon black collected from soot. Those earths are coloured by iron oxides, and they still anchor palettes today as yellow ochre, red ochre, and the siennas and umbers. The same history records the first fully synthetic colour, Prussian blue, made by accident in 1704, and the arrival of affordable French ultramarine in 1828, which ended lapis lazuli's run as the most expensive pigment in the world.
Plant colour is the fragile branch of the family. Most historical bright dyes were plant extracts turned into so-called lake pigments, and the CCI's lightfastness table puts most of them in the highest sensitivity category. They fade. That is why the reds in some older paintings have gone quiet while the earth tones around them look untouched.
Animal colour is the branch most buyers have never been told about, and it deserves its own section.
The animal ingredients nobody mentions in the product photo
The clearest example is bone black. Golden Artist Colors states that its Bone Black pigment is made from carbonized cattle bones, and it publishes the list of products containing it, including Jenkins Green and several of its Neutral Grays. Ivory black is the same story: cattle bone, not ivory, despite the name.
Then there is carmine, the deep red extracted from the dried bodies of cochineal insects. Harvard's Museums of Science and Culture tell the fuller story: a tiny cactus-dwelling insect, harvested for thousands of years by Indigenous peoples in Mexico, that after the Spanish invasion became a global commodity and coloured the red coats of English soldiers and the capes of the Catholic clergy. A remarkable history. Also, unambiguously, an animal product.
The quieter cases live in the supports and mediums rather than the colours. Traditional canvas is sized with rabbit-skin glue, which Golden describes as refined rabbit collagen. Many watercolour papers are sized with animal glues. Ox gall, bile from cattle, is a traditional wetting agent in watercolour. Williamsburg oil colours contain small amounts of beeswax as a stabilizer, by the maker's own account. Golden's Just Paint journal lays these out honestly and names the synthetic alternatives: carbon black and Mars black in place of bone black, a synthetic ox gall in its QoR watercolours, and acrylic sizings in place of hide glue. The alternatives are close, the maker admits, but not always identical; the synthetic blacks run slightly cooler than bone black, and no acrylic tightens a canvas exactly the way rabbit-skin glue does.
| Medium | Binder | Origin |
|---|---|---|
| Oil paint | Linseed oil (also poppy, walnut, safflower) | Plant, pressed from flax seed |
| Acrylic paint | Acrylic polymer emulsion | Synthetic |
| Watercolour | Gum arabic, often with ox gall added | Plant sap; ox gall is animal |
| Egg tempera | Egg yolk | Animal |
| Casein | Milk protein | Animal |
Why any of this matters when you buy art
Three reasons, in rising order of how often buyers raise them with us.
First, permanence. Ingredients are the best early signal of how a painting will age. Iron oxide earths are rated stable; insect and plant lakes are rated fragile. You cannot read a pigment list off a finished canvas, but keeping any original out of direct sunlight protects the fragile colours and costs nothing. Frequently Asked Questions
What is a pigment?
A pigment is the finely ground colour material in paint. It can come from minerals such as iron oxide earths, from plants, from animals such as the cochineal insect, or from a chemistry lab. The pigment gives the colour; it does not hold the paint together.
What is a binder in paint?
The binder is the glue that carries the pigment and fixes it to the canvas. Linseed oil is the binder in oil paint, a synthetic polymer emulsion is the binder in acrylics, and gum arabic, a tree sap, is the usual binder in watercolour.
Is bone black really made from animal bones?
Yes. Golden Artist Colors states plainly that its Bone Black pigment is made from carbonized cattle bones, and lists the products that contain it, including Jenkins Green and several Neutral Grays. Ivory black is the same pigment family, made from bone, not ivory.
Is acrylic paint vegan?
Mostly, but not automatically. The acrylic binder itself is synthetic, and by Golden's own account only Bone Black and the blends containing it are animal-derived among its acrylic colours. A given tube is only vegan if its specific pigment is too, so check the pigment number.
Which pigments fade fastest in daylight?
Insect-derived lake colours such as carmine made from cochineal are among the most light-sensitive pigments, according to the Canadian Conservation Institute, along with most historical plant dyes. Mineral pigments such as the iron oxide earths sit at the stable end of the scale.
Do oil paints contain animal ingredients?
The oil itself does not. Linseed oil is pressed from flax seed, a plant. Animal content enters through specific pigments such as bone black, through beeswax that some makers add as a stabilizer, and through rabbit-skin glue in traditional canvas preparation.
What is ox gall and why is it in watercolour?
Ox gall is bile from cattle, used for generations as a wetting agent that helps watercolour flow evenly. It is one of the least visible animal ingredients in art. Golden states that its QoR watercolour line uses a synthetic substitute instead.
What is rabbit-skin glue?
It is a traditional canvas sizing made from refined rabbit collagen, brushed onto raw canvas to seal and tighten it before painting. Modern acrylic gesso and acrylic sizings are synthetic alternatives, though Golden notes no synthetic tightens canvas in quite the same way.

Does knowing the ingredients change how I should care for a painting?
A little, yes. If a work leans on earth pigments it is naturally resistant to fading; if it uses delicate lake colours, keep it out of direct sun. Either way the safe habits are the same: steady humidity, no direct sunlight, and careful handling.
